Barata clarified that only two categories of people are eligible to file a petition: a candidate who loses in a primary election or a registered voter in the constituency where the election occurred, supported by the signatures of at least fifty other registered voters.

USAID has been present in Uganda for over sixty years. It has funded development in agriculture, education and research in HIV/AIDS among others. It has had a very significant impact of HIV/AID prevention and treatment efforts through PEPFAR
